Output 5c043fcafc0d515565fd8ce9d901ca4dbf533e532f33d4cb8a534c77a0b982d3:2

value
8357550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07dbcfe90efd374293421a8eb86db1fc83919cf2 OP_EQUAL
address
32QZyhhStFyEKTvQuUeKP338gGEVxLBdjg
transaction
5c043fcafc0d515565fd8ce9d901ca4dbf533e532f33d4cb8a534c77a0b982d3
spent
true